Output 29a66d346ac024353d3b8db21b7a2cdef0cc4173c63912078afe293427bd687e:0

value
25834087
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16805db7b1afb2a05b55484c8e298dc40c66e451 OP_EQUAL
address
M9x8sgXg3h84gyNDVF8EWqoZwfiGmk2442
transaction
29a66d346ac024353d3b8db21b7a2cdef0cc4173c63912078afe293427bd687e
spent
true